Dvd recorder will not turn
These devices are usually protected at the circuit board and power supply level by fusible links- small resistors, that act like fuses when spikes hit the device from line voltage fluctuations. You could also have a faulty power switch, or bad power supply.
The unit will have to be troubleshot, and tv or computer shop should be able to do it. Get an estimate first, but it will probably be cheaper than buying a new one.

I have Toshiba D-VR660KU, I've copied several VHS
you need to finalize the disc or "make compatable" or "close session". basically the disc needs to be finished off to be able to play on any dvd player. dvd-r will normally play on any player as it is the standard format dvd discs. dvd+r/rw discs do not need to be finalized, but don't play on all machines.

Cannot record anything
Hi,
Have you tried to unplug and plug in the Device after few minutes, say 30 minutes?If not, try it.
It is quite a common problem with this model, you can try a clean on the lens,you can use a DVD cleaning kit which you can buy from Radio Shack or similar or you can clean manually.
To clean manually unplug from wall and leave two minutes.Remove cover identify the lens as a small round glass lens in the DVD tray assembly.Clean with the glass lens with a cotton bud or similar, use a small amount of isopropyl alcohol or do the clean dry, any other cleaning product could damage the unit.Remove any foreign objects in the unit.Reassemble and test
If no luck then you will need a new laser assembly I'm afraid.
